Preparing for Installation
Before beginning the installation process, gather all necessary tools and read the user manual thoroughly. Ensure your workspace is clear of obstructions and that you have a stable internet connection for setup and updates.
Choosing the Right Location
Select an optimal spot for your Echo Sub to maximize sound quality. Place it against a wall or corner for deeper bass but avoid enclosed spaces that could muffle sound. Keep it away from moisture, direct sunlight, and high-traffic areas to prevent damage.
Safety Tips for Placement
- Ensure the surface is stable and level.
- Avoid placing the sub near heat sources or vents.
- Keep cords away from walkways to prevent tripping hazards.
- Use a surge protector to safeguard against power surges.
Connecting Your Echo Sub
Connect your Echo Sub to your Wi-Fi network using the Alexa app. Follow the on-screen instructions to pair the device seamlessly. Ensure your device firmware is up to date for optimal performance and security.
Security Considerations
- Use a strong, unique Wi-Fi password to prevent unauthorized access.
- Enable two-factor authentication on your Amazon account.
- Regularly update your device firmware and Alexa app.
- Review and adjust privacy settings to control data sharing.
Final Checks and Testing
After installation, test the Echo Sub by playing different types of audio to ensure sound quality and connectivity. Adjust placement if necessary for optimal bass response. Confirm that your network security measures are active and functioning properly.
